
The Ministry of Law and the Institute of Policy Studies will be jointly holding the SGLaw200 Youth Forum on Wednesday, 13 May 2026 at the Yong Pung How School of Law at Singapore Management University. This Forum is organised as a flagship event to commemorate the Bicentennial Anniversary of our nation’s modern legal and judicial system.
2026 marks a special milestone in Singapore’s history: the Bicentennial Anniversary of our nation’s modern legal and judicial system, which was established in 1826 by the Second Charter of Justice.
This landmark document established our modern judicial and legal system, introducing a common legal system for all residents, regardless of race, culture, or religion – the essence of the Rule of Law. The Rule of Law and our legal system have been key tenets of nation-building.
The SGLaw200 Youth Forum provides a platform for Singaporeans, especially our youth, to develop a deeper understanding of Singapore’s approach to the Rule of Law and our legal system, and how it has contributed to our nation-building, bringing concrete benefits to Singaporeans. The Forum will also look ahead to the future and explore how the next generation can continue to strengthen and evolve the Rule of Law – to meet new and emerging challenges.
Prime Minister and Minister for Finance Lawrence Wong will deliver the opening address at the Forum. There will also be a dialogue with Minister for Law and Second Minister for Home Affairs Edwin Tong on the Rule of Law and our social fabric.
